footer{position:relative;font-size:14px;color:#b3b9c4;border-radius:32px 32px 0 0!important;padding:88px 0 52px}@media screen and (max-width: 600px){footer{padding-top:48px}}footer .max1542{display:grid;grid-template-areas:"menu1   menu2   menu3   menu3   newsletter" "logo    logo    logo    logo    logo" "legal   legal   legal   legal   social"}@media screen and (max-width: 900px){footer .max1542{grid-template-areas:"menu1     menu2      menu3      menu3" "newsletter newsletter newsletter newsletter" "social    social     social     social" "logo      logo       logo       logo" "legal     legal      legal      legal"}}@media screen and (max-width: 700px){footer .max1542{grid-template-areas:"menu1     menu2      menu3" "newsletter newsletter newsletter" "social    social     social" "logo      logo       logo" "legal     legal      legal"}}@media screen and (max-width: 600px){footer .max1542{grid-template-areas:"menu1      menu2" "menu3      menu3" "newsletter newsletter" "social     social" "logo       logo" "legal      legal"}}footer .menu1,footer .menu2,footer .menu3{display:grid;grid-template-rows:repeat(6,1fr);grid-auto-flow:column}@media screen and (min-width: 601px) and (max-width: 700px){footer .menu1,footer .menu2,footer .menu3{display:flex;flex-direction:column;gap:clamp(12px,12px + .7766990291vw - 2.9126213592px,24px)}}footer .menu1 span,footer .menu2 span,footer .menu3 span{grid-column:1/span 3}footer .menu1 input,footer .menu2 input,footer .menu3 input{margin-top:0}footer .menu1{grid-area:menu1}footer .menu2{grid-area:menu2}footer .menu3{grid-area:menu3}@media screen and (max-width: 600px){footer .menu3{margin-top:clamp(20px,20px + 1.2944983819vw - 4.854368932px,40px)}}footer .newsletter{grid-area:newsletter}footer .newsletter .newsletter-form__message{padding:clamp(8px,8px + .5177993528vw - 1.9417475728px,16px) 0;display:flex;align-items:center;gap:clamp(8px,8px + .5177993528vw - 1.9417475728px,16px)}footer .newsletter .newsletter-form__message svg{width:clamp(16px,16px + 1.0355987055vw - 3.8834951456px,32px)}footer .newsletter .input-wrapper{position:relative}footer .newsletter .input-wrapper input:autofill{background-color:transparent;box-shadow:0 0 0 1000px #172b4d inset}footer .newsletter .input-wrapper input:-webkit-autofill{-webkit-box-shadow:0 0 0px 1000px #172b4d inset;-webkit-text-fill-color:#fff}footer .newsletter .input-wrapper button[type=submit]{position:absolute;right:0;top:0;height:100%;aspect-ratio:1;display:flex;align-items:center;justify-content:center}footer .newsletter .input-wrapper button[type=submit] svg{width:clamp(12px,12px + .7766990291vw - 2.9126213592px,24px);fill:#fff}footer .newsletter .input-wrapper button[type=submit]:hover{animation:bounce-horizontal .75s infinite}@media screen and (max-width: 900px){footer .newsletter{margin:clamp(20px,20px + 1.2944983819vw - 4.854368932px,40px) 0}}footer .newsletter form{font-weight:500;color:#758195;width:100%;max-width:400px}@media screen and (max-width: 600px){footer .newsletter form{max-width:unset}}footer .newsletter form input{margin-top:12px;padding:16px;background-color:transparent;border:1px solid #dcdfe4;font-size:16px;width:100%}footer .legal{grid-area:legal;display:flex;flex-wrap:wrap;gap:clamp(12px,12px + .7766990291vw - 2.9126213592px,24px);color:#b3b9c4}@media screen and (max-width: 600px){footer .legal{justify-content:center}}footer .legal nav{display:flex;flex-direction:row;gap:clamp(12px,12px + .7766990291vw - 2.9126213592px,24px)}footer .legal nav a{color:#fff}footer .logo-wrapper{grid-area:logo;padding-bottom:clamp(12px,12px + .7766990291vw - 2.9126213592px,24px);color:#b3b9c4}@media screen and (max-width: 600px){footer .logo-wrapper{display:flex;flex-direction:column;align-items:center}}footer .icon-logo{grid-area:logo;display:block;margin:clamp(30px,30px + 1.9417475728vw - 7.2815533981px,60px) 0 clamp(6px,6px + .3883495146vw - 1.4563106796px,12px);width:140px}@media screen and (max-width: 600px){footer .icon-logo{margin:clamp(30px,30px + 1.9417475728vw - 7.2815533981px,60px) auto clamp(60px,60px + 3.8834951456vw - 14.5631067961px,120px)}}footer .social{grid-area:social;justify-content:flex-end;display:flex;flex-direction:row;gap:clamp(12px,12px + .7766990291vw - 2.9126213592px,24px)}@media screen and (max-width: 900px){footer .social{margin:clamp(20px,20px + 1.2944983819vw - 4.854368932px,40px) 0;justify-content:flex-start}}@media screen and (max-width: 600px){footer .social{justify-content:center}}footer .social svg{width:24px}footer a{color:#fff;font-size:14px;line-height:24px;font-weight:500}footer .subtitle-small{color:#758195!important;margin-bottom:clamp(8px,8px + .5177993528vw - 1.9417475728px,16px)}@keyframes bounce-horizontal{0%,to{transform:translate(0)}50%{transform:translate(4px)}}
/*# sourceMappingURL=/cdn/shop/t/8/assets/footer.css.map */
